Spencer Tracy's Human Design: Generator 2/4
Energy Type: Generator
As a Generator, Spencer Tracy's design points to a being built for sustained, magnetic life-force energy. Generators are often described as the workforce of the planet — they have a defined sacral center that gives them access to a steady, renewable well of vitality when they are engaged in work that lights them up. Tracy's prolific filmography (roughly 75 features across four decades) reflects this Generator signature: not a sudden blaze of stardom, but a long, dependable, almost industrial output. He was repeatedly described as a "workhorse" by the studio system, the kind of actor who could carry picture after picture without burnout, which is exactly the kind of stamina the Generator type is designed to access when properly engaged.
Strategy: To Respond
The Generator strategy is to respond rather than initiate. In Tracy's case, much of his career trajectory reflects this pattern: rather than aggressively manufacturing his own opportunities, he was repeatedly recognized and pulled into roles by directors, producers, and fellow actors who saw something in him. His natural, "un-performedy" quality — the thing that made him so magnetic on screen — is the kind of energy that tends to be drawn out by the right invitations, not pushed forward by ambition alone. The two consecutive Best Actor Academy Awards (a record-shattering feat at the time) came as recognition of his response to roles that clearly lit him up, rather than as the result of a calculated awards campaign.

Sacral Authority is a body-based, gut-level decision-making intelligence. It operates through an immediate "uh-huh" or "uhn-uhn" response — sounds and sensations rather than thoughts. Tracy was known for trusting instinct over intellect when it came to his work. He famously relied on physical and emotional reaction rather than heavy script analysis, and his style was to inhabit a character through the body first. This is the kind of intuitive, in-the-moment decision-making that Sacral Authority is built for: not asking "what should I do?" but feeling "do I have the juice for this?" and acting from there.
Profile 2/4: The Hermit-Opportunist
The 2/4 profile combines the Hermit line of natural talent with the Opportunist line of networks and relationships. Line 2 carries an innate gift that others tend to recognize before the person recognizes it in themselves. Tracy's "gift" — that particular combination of steadiness, ordinariness, and moral seriousness — was spotted by Hollywood early and called forth. Line 4 is the line of friendship, opportunity, and bridges; it describes someone whose career moves through the people they know. Tracy's long, fruitful collaborations — particularly with Katharine Hepburn across nine films, and his repeated pairings with directors and studios — show this 4-line network in action. The 2/4 profile also has a particular relationship with solitude: there is a withdrawal phase that recharges the gift before re-engaging with the world. Tracy's reputation for being private and reserved, contrasted with his warmth in working relationships, fits the rhythm of the Hermit-Opportunist.
